# SQL Lint Approvals

All `.sql` files in the Quarrystone repo pass through `sqlward` lint before merge. Rules: uppercase keywords, no `SELECT *`, explicit transaction blocks for DDL, and migration files must be append-only. Lint failures block CI; do not disable rules inline. Exceptions require a written waiver attached to the PR and one approval from the rules owner. Waivers expire after 30 days. New contractors cannot self-approve anything in `/migrations`. Route all waiver requests to the approver named below.

signatory, yahog-badug: Quenix Ulaael

**Key ceremony checklist — item 12: connection pool freeze (Team Osprey)**

New folks, this one trips people up every time. Before we generate the new signing keys for the Thistledown database proxy, drain the connection pools — set max connections to zero on both replicas and wait for active sessions to hit nil. The ceremony can't start while the pooler holds live handles, or the audit snapshot comes out dirty. Once drained, the ceremony lead unlocks the hardware token cabinet using the standing recovery passphrase, which is:

unlock words, fawig-bagef: olidor-holir-istox-holath-tamys-quenion-giliel

TICKET-2290: Spreadsheet export eating memory again (config drift)

Hey support folks — heads up that the Quillgrove export service is chewing through memory on big spreadsheet jobs again. Turns out the row-batching limits got tweaked on two nodes during last month's incident and never reverted, so those nodes buffer whole workbooks in RAM. If customers report stalled exports, check which node served them. We're rolling the fleet back to the standard settings, which are listed here.

settings of kafog-bageg:
[gilael]
team = julir
access_code = ac_d4ad66
host = gilael.olvarqcorp.local
port = 7000
owner = tamys.joreth
peer = zoreth.novaccloud.test

Ticket #2907 — Signature check fails on report builder export

Support: customers exporting from the Tallyvane report builder see a signature verification error after the sorting-stability patch. The patch changed row ordering in grouped exports, which altered the serialized payload, so exports signed before the patch now fail verification against cached manifests. Advise customers to regenerate reports; old exports cannot be re-verified. Fresh exports are signed with the key below.

signing key of fadug-haweg = bky19_x2JJNa4RuE34mQa9TgK